As had been expected, President Trump declared a national emergency Friday so he can grab take money from other areas of government to build his very expensive wall on the southern border. This allows Trump to ‘redirect federal money’ without Congress’s approval.

Democrats and some Republicans immediately called it an abuse of power, and House Democrats will move quickly to introduce legislation to block the president’s move. IF the Republicans who have publically criticized vote with the Dems, it has a chance of passing the house. What would Trump do then? Veto it.

What happens next? Democrats would take the issue to court. With any luck, it could be held up in the courts indefinitely — or at least until the midterm elections.
